The Story of the PRX Collection
PRX’s roots can be traced back to 1978, an era defined by the rise of integrated bracelet timepieces. PRX stands for Precise, Robust, with “X” signifying 10 atmospheres of water resistance. Tissot revived the PRX design in 2021, and it quickly gained traction among enthusiasts for its vintage charm and modern engineering.
The Tissot PRX Powermatic 80 elevates the original quartz version by integrating a powerful automatic movement, the Powermatic 80, which delivers up to 80 hours of power reserve—a rare feature in this price category.
Tissot PRX Powermatic 80: Key Specs
• Movement: Powermatic 80 automatic movement with an 80-hour power reserve
• Case Size: 40mm stainless steel case with brushed and polished finishing
• Crystal: Scratch-resistant sapphire crystal with anti-reflective coating
• Dial Options: Sunburst dials in blue, black, green, and more with waffle texture
• Bracelet: Integrated stainless steel bracelet with butterfly clasp
• Water Resistance: 100 meters (10 ATM)
• Exhibition case back reveals the Powermatic 80 movement
With a slim profile of about 10.9mm, the PRX is both comfortable for daily wear and striking on the wrist. The integrated bracelet design flows seamlessly from the case, creating a unified and sophisticated look that appeals to both modern and vintage watch lovers.

Tissot PRX Powermatic: FAQ
Q1: How does the PRX Quartz differ from the Powermatic version?
The PRX Quartz is battery-powered, while the PRX Powermatic features an automatic movement with an 80-hour power reserve. Additional touches like the waffle dial and see-through case back set the Powermatic apart.

Q3 – Is daily winding required?
Not at all. With up to 80 hours’ reserve, daily winding isn’t necessary unless the watch sits unused for an extended period.

Q5: Can you adjust the PRX Powermatic’s bracelet?
Yes. The integrated bracelet can be adjusted via removable links and offers a secure butterfly clasp for comfort.
